A 28-year-old man has been charged after he allegedly threatened a resident while armed with a knife south of Brisbane.

The man was allegedly involved in a break and enter in Belconnen St, Rochedale South, just before 11.20am on Monday.

Police said a 73-year-old man interrupted the 28-year-old who threatened him while armed, before leaving the scene on foot.

The 73-year-old followed the alleged offender, while a 69-year-old woman called police.

Police found the man nearby and took him into custody.

A 28-year-old Waterford West man was charged with entering dwelling with intent, armed robbery and wilful damage.

He was remanded in custody and was next expected to appear before Beenleigh Magistrates Court on April 22.
